The study drug envelope was labeled ‘placebo’ (2 attacks), ‘Maxalt or placebo’ (2 attacks) or ‘Maxalt’ (2 attacks), in order to provide negative, neutral or positive information, respectively. Subjects were instructed to open the envelope and swallow the pill 30 min after onset of headache. They were asked to refrain from taking rescue medications during the first 2.5 h of each attack, including untreated attack (control).
